In recent years,China has launched the national soil and water conservation Key management project and slope farmland soil erosion control project.The Baoyu small watershed of Xintai in Shandong Province is located in the National Key Control Areas for Soil and Water Conservation in the TaiYi hilly Area(Mount Tai and Mount Yimeng),which is a typical area of northern Rocky Mountain soil in China,the watershed undertake the mission of leading the key project of the National Key Control Areas for Soil and Water Conservation,developing ecological agriculture,promoting rural revitalization and regional economic development.Based on this,this paper takes the Baoyu small watershed in Xintai City as the research object,and on the basis of analyzing and diagnosing the natural resources conditions,social and economic status,development advantages and existing problems of the small watershed,combines the principles and techniques of soil and water conservation and ecological landscape,and puts forward the overall goal of soil and water conservation ecological landscape Engineering Design in the Baoyu small watershed and the " One corridor,three belts and four zones" Overall functional layout;This paper analyzes the characteristics of each functional area,optimizes and designs the typical control measures of the functional area and explores the development mode and approach of ecological landscape management of soil and water conservation in Small Watersheds in mountainous areas,which can transform the traditional soil and water conservation into modern soil and water conservation in the new period To promote the improvement of the comprehensive management technology and service function of the small watershed in National Key Control Areas for Soil and Water Conservation and to provide scientific basis and practical guidance for the development of rural regional economy and beautiful rural construction.The specific conclusions are as follows:(1)Through systematic analysis,the characteristics and advantages of the resources in the Baoyu small watershed: Small watershed Mountains wrapped,the surrounding mountainsin various forms,unique landscape,lush mountain vegetation,rich ecological resources,with Taishan traditional residential culture,leopard Yu villager characteristics of the culture,but also the Shengshui Mountain Confucius resident drinking spring Water "Shengshui Spring" The unique historical and cultural resources of allusions;known as the "hometown of Apricot" is known as the characteristics of forest fruit,rich agricultural products.Resource disadvantages and problems: the utilization of land structure in small watershed is unreasonable,the number of water conservancy facilities is low,and the lack of effective integration of soil conservation engineering and ecological Landscape engineering,the project area is rich in natural resources,but the lack of soil and water conservation ecological landscape engineering overall layout and planning and design cases,resource potential needs to be further developed and promoted.(2)This paper puts forward the goal of small watershed management and development in line with the actual situation of the project area: taking the nature as the tone,taking soil and water conservation as the core,using the theory of soil and water conservation and landscape ecology and the integration theory and method.relying on the unique folk customs and historyin southeastern Shandong Province.integrating the green mountains,green waters and Pastoral scenery and rural wild fun,we carried out the small watershed management project-ecological landscape planning and design,and built the small watershed of Bauyu into an eco-agriculture,beautiful countryside and eco-tourism area based on Soil and water conservation and aimed at high efficiency,high quality and sustainable development.(3)The design concepts and principles of insisting on maintaining and restoring the overall ecological function of the basin,combining soil and water conservation with ecological landscape planning,comprehensive treatment according to local conditions,combination of natural landscape and humanistic landscape,soil and water conservation engineering and rainwater harvesting and utilization are put forward.The overall functional layout of "One corridor,three belts and four zones" in the small watershed of Baoyu is put forward in an innovative manner.Namely: one corridor-water system landscape viewing gallery;three belts-water conservation forest ecological restoration belt,economic forest fruit sightseeing and leisure demonstration belt,horizontal terraced landscape demonstration belt,four zones-Shengshui Mountain rainwater harvesting and utilization demonstration touristzone,characteristic ecological agriculture demonstration zone,water source protection and waterfront leisure zone of Shimen Reservoir,characteristic ecological village scenery exhibition zone.(4)According to the overall functional layout,the corresponding soil and water conservation control measures are designed and arranged in different zones,At the same time,the unique local folk culture and the corresponding ecological landscape elements are added to form a small watershed soil and water conservation ecological landscape engineering system with local characteristics.(5)The benefit analysis after the implementation of the ecological landscape project of soil and water conservation in the "One corridor,three belts and four zones" in the Baoyu small watershed shows that its economic benefits are obvious,its ecological benefits are outstanding and its social benefits are remarkable,and its development prospects are broad.
